What is the Difference Between an Air Handler and Furnace?

Air handlers and furnaces aren't often installed in the same home in Austin. If you use a furnace, you most likely don't need to spend time thinking about an air handler.

Air handlers are typically linked with heat pumps and deliver airflow across your residence. Some models also offer extra heating and cooling components to support the heat pump.

A furnace works differently by blowing warm air into your vents, which circulate it around your home. As furnaces have combustion chambers to produce hot air, they don't use some of the components you'll spot in a regular air handler.
